Open a friendly battle session and fight another player in real-time turn-based combat. One player opens a room (open), shares the session code + host:port with their opponent, who then joins (join). Switch, surrender, and leave are now supported (PR45, PR46).

The output is a JSON array (possibly empty) of non-terminal sessions whose daemon PID is still alive, sorted by updatedAt descending. Each entry includes sessionId, role, phase, status, transport, updatedAt. Dispatch on the array size:

Parse the JSON envelope and report phase and status to the user. This command never fails — if the daemon is dead it returns a frozen snapshot from disk.

Read the ack envelope. The daemon transitions to phase='aborted' and shuts down. The peer sees a battle_finished{reason:'disconnect'} envelope on its next wait_next_event and should stop its own turn loop.
